Hello, i just picked up a couple terracota pots to make caves for my fish because i ve heard of people using this method. My question is what do i have to do to make the pots safe for the aquarium and the pots wont harm the inhabitants in any way? Thank you.
 
You can boil them to be safe, but I usually just put them right in the tank (if they're new)
 
Boiling may not be a bad idea, althugh quite an overkill IMO. Just rinsing the dust off of them in hot water should suffice
 
Personally, I soak them for about 24 hours. Then, take them out, place them open end down on a work bench and use a *small* hammer to knock the bottom out. You don't have to hack at them like your chopping wood, just tap-tap-tap taking bites out.
